Abstract The main objective of this thesis is to study differential subordination properties for certain classes of univalent and p-valent functions defined in the open unit disk U={z: z∈ℂ and |z|<1}, where ℂ is the complex plane. These classes are defined by using linear operators. Also, we studied some inclusion relationships for certain subclasses of analytic functions with the linear operators and some geometric properties for new subclasses of uniformly starlike, uniformly convex univalent functions and some other classes are obtained. |
